PointGuard AI launches Agent Mission Control at Black Hat USA 2026
PointGuard AI introduced Agent Mission Control at Black Hat USA 2026 in Las Vegas, positioning the platform as a way for enterprises to discover, govern and contain autonomous AI agents. The launch comes as companies face new security risks from agentic systems and as Gartner highlights identity, runtime validation and Guardian Agent controls as key defenses.
Why it matters: - Autonomous AI agents can act beyond intended boundaries, creating new security and governance risks for enterprises. - PointGuard AI is pitching Agent Mission Control as an end-to-end control layer for discovery, identity, access control, runtime validation and containment. - The platform is designed to help enterprises deploy autonomous AI at scale without relying only on static guardrails.
What happened: - PointGuard AI unveiled Agent Mission Control at Black Hat USA 2026 in Las Vegas on July 30, 2026. - Gartner recently recognized PointGuard AI in Coolest Vendor Innovations in AI Software Security. - Gartner noted that Agent Mission Control grants autonomous AI agents a verifiable identity and validates actions before execution, with real-time containment of agentic behavioral anomalies.
The details: - Agent Mission Control combines AI discovery, trusted identities, intent-based identity and access control, Guardian Agent technology, MCP Security Gateway enforcement and runtime guardrails in one platform. - The platform discovers and inventories AI agents, MCP servers and agentic endpoints. - Each AI agent gets a secure cryptographic identity. - The platform supports direct and delegated identity with intent-based identity and access controls. - Agent-to-agent communications are secured. - The MCP Security Gateway enforces granular tool-level authorization. - Runtime guardrails are designed to prevent prompt injection, data leakage and malicious tool interactions. - Guardian Agent technology continuously monitors autonomous behavior, detects behavioral drift, validates actions before execution and automatically contains rogue agents through policy enforcement, circuit breakers and kill switches. - PointGuard AI says the platform validates agent actions in less than 0.1 milliseconds. - Parallel small language models inspect prompts, responses and tool communications in about 0.1 seconds. - The company says the approach provides comprehensive protection with virtually no impact on AI performance. - The announcement says Agent Mission Control addresses all 10 categories of the OWASP Top 10 Risks for AI Agentic Applications, including Agent Goal Hijacking and Identity and Privilege Abuse. - The release ties the product to an OpenAI autonomous agent incident in which an agent escaped its testing environment, hacked Hugging Face and compromised additional third-party services. - The company said the incident shows why organizations need discovery, trusted identities, action validation, behavioral drift detection and automatic containment. - Gartner’s broader research focus includes AI software security, AI identity, Guardian Agents, MCP security and AI TRiSM.
Between the lines: - PointGuard AI is framing autonomous AI security as a runtime problem, not just an access or content moderation problem. - The emphasis on verifiable identity, action validation and kill switches suggests the company is targeting enterprises that want tighter operational control over agentic systems. - Gartner recognition gives PointGuard AI added credibility in a market where buyers are still defining what secure autonomous AI should look like.

The bottom line: - PointGuard AI is betting that enterprise AI security will shift from monitoring models to actively governing autonomous agents in real time.
